Asp.Net La Vitrine Mvc, Partie 13 : Injection De Dépendances | Microsoft Docs, Produit Qui Fait Pousser La Barbe

Compresseur Copeland Algerie

Lorsque l'on conçoit une application complexe en utilisant la programmation orientée objet en PHP on est souvent amené à faire communiquer plusieurs objets ensembles à travers un système d'injection de dépendance. class Table { protected $database; public function __construct(Database $database) $this->database = $database;} //... } Les classes deviennent alors dépendantes les unes des autres rendant la phase d'initialisation un peu verbeuse. Php injection de dépendance. $table = new Table(new Database(new PDO('mysql:dbname=demo;host=localhost', 'root', 'root'))); Pour solutionner ce problème on peut utiliser un conteneur d'injection de dépendance qui va garder en mémoire les "recettes" qui vont servir à initialiser les objets. Aujourd'hui on va découvrir un de ses container: PHP-DI Autowiring Par défaut, PHP-DI est capable d'utiliser le Type-hinting de PHP afin d'instancier de manière automatique les classes au besoin. class Bar {} class Foo private $bar; public function __construct(Bar $bar) $this->bar = $bar;}} $containerBuilder = new \DI\ContainerBuilder(); $containerBuilder->useAutowiring(true); $container = $containerBuilder->build(); // On récupère une instance (singleton) de Foo $container->get(Foo::class); Cet autowiring permet de couvrir la grande majorité des cas mais il est aussi possible de définir les dépendances class Controller { private $view; public function __construct(ViewInterface $view) { $this->view = $view;} public function render(string $name,?

Php Injection De Dépendance Affective

Un moyen disponible pour accéder aux mots de passe est de contourner la recherche de page. Ce que le pirate doit faire, c'est simplement voir si une variable du formulaire est utilisée dans la requête, et si elle est mal gérée. Ces variables peuvent avoir été configurées dans une page précédente pour être utilisées dans les clauses WHERE, ORDER BY, LIMIT et OFFSET des requêtes SELECT. Si votre base de données supporte les commandes UNION, le pirate peut essayer d'ajouter une requête entière pour lister les mots de passe dans n'importe quelle table. Php injection de dépendance affective. Utiliser la technique des mots de passe chiffrés est fortement recommandé. Exemple #3 Liste d'articles... et ajout de mot de passe La partie statique de la requête, combinée avec une autre requête SELECT, va révéler les mots de passe: Exemple #4 Révélation des mots de passe

public function ssoCallback ( UsersService $users) if ( $this -> request -> is ( 'post')) { // Utilise le UsersService pour créer/obtenir l'utilisateur à // partir d'un Single Signon Provider. ASP.NET la vitrine MVC, partie 13 : Injection de dépendances | Microsoft Docs. $user = $users -> ensureExists ( $this -> request -> getData ());}}} // Dans src/ public function services ( ContainerInterface $container): void $container -> add ( UsersService:: class);} Dans cet exemple, l'action UsersController::ssoCallback() a besoin de récupérer un utilisateur à partir d'un fournisseur Single-Sign-On et de s'assurer qu'il existe dans la base de données locale. Puisque le service est injecté dans notre contrôleur, nous pouvons facilement substituer à cette implémentation un objet mocké ou une sous-classe factice pour les tests. Voici un exemple de service injecté dans une commande: // Dans src/Command/ class CheckUsersCommand extends Command /** @var UsersService */ public $users; public function __construct ( UsersService $users) parent:: __construct (); $this -> users = $users;} public function execute ( Arguments $args, ConsoleIo $io) $valid = $this -> users -> check ( 'all');}} $container -> add ( CheckUsersCommand:: class) -> addArgument ( UsersService:: class); Ici, le processus d'injection est un peu différent.

Aujourd'hui, la barbe est très populaire et beaucoup de personnes décident de porter fièrement leur pilosité faciale. Mais, pour cela, il faut faire pousser sa barbiche, ce qui peut être difficile. En effet, il est possible que la barbe ne soit pas uniforme, qu'il y ait des trous, ou bien que la pousse soit trop longue à votre goût. En moyenne, les poils poussent de 1 à 1, 5 cm par mois, mais nous verrons dans cet article les produits qui permettent d'accélérer leur pousse. Barbe : 5 raisons qui font qu'elle ne pousse pas. Des huiles naturelles Les trois produits naturels qui vous aideront le plus pour accélérer la pousse des follicules pileux sont les huiles de Ricin, d'Amande douce et de Moutarde. L'huile de Ricin Elle est la plus connue pour faire pousser les poils. En effet, elle est riche en acides gras, ce qui fortifie et nourrit le bulbe pileux et favorise sa croissance. Elle empêche aussi les pellicules de barbe et les problèmes de peau. Riche en oméga-9, en triglycérides, en acide ricinoléique et en vitamine E, elle contient également des protéines et des minéraux.

Produit Qui Fait Pousser La Barbe En

Pourtant, pour le dermatologue parisien Hortig Heiko, il n'existe pas de produits miracles. «D'un point de vue médical, on peut soigner sa barbe, mais en aucun cas forcer sa croissance. En effet, il n'est pas possible «d'activer» un bulbe de poil là où il n'existe pas» explique le docteur. Avant d'asséner: «En l'absence de ces bulbes, les produits végétaux, à la caféine, etc. Amazon.fr : produit qui fait pousser la barbe. ne fonctionnent pas». En revanche, les nutriments et autres compléments contenus dans ces produits peuvent améliorer l'aspect d'une barbe déjà présente, en renforçant le poil et en lui donnant une meilleure densité par exemple. Reste un ultime recours pour ceux qui se trouvent lésés par la nature: attendre. Car selon le profil hormonal de chacun, la barbe complète peut arriver à 20, 25, ou même 30 ans... quand d'autres ne l'ont jamais. Pour ces derniers, mieux vaut encore attendre l'avènement d'une nouvelle mode, celle qui verra revenir le règne des imberbes. À visionner: La barbe, l'accessoire tendance qui a permis le retour des barbiers

Pour accélérer la pousse de votre barbe, vous pouvez choisir les fameux sprays pour barbe. Cependant, faites bien attention à leurs composants, car ces derniers utilisent souvent des produits chimiques. Pour les produits à ingurgiter, il s'agit de compléments alimentaires à prendre en parallèle à une alimentation équilibrée. Il faut également continuer à prendre soin de la barbe par l'extérieur. Selon les marques et les formules, ces accélérateurs de pousse se présentent sous forme de gélules composées de: Vitamines B Vitamines E Acides aminés Kératine MSM Extraits de plantes: ginseng, angélique … Conclusion: Faire pousser une barbe s'apparente à toute forme de culture. Si la peau n'est pas naturellement fertile, il faut l'aider avec l'huile de ricin pure. Pour entretenir la barbe qui est en pleine croissance, il faut ajouter d'autres produits d'entretien. Produit qui fait pousser la barbe et. Le shampoing à barbe bio, les baumes et huiles à barbe bio en font partie. Enfin, il y a les accélérateurs de pousse. Bivouak-Paris peut vous donner de précieux conseils sur les produits qui vous sont adaptés.